Outils de conversion en ligne XhCode

JavaScript Escape Unescape

L'outil JavaScript Escape Unescape vous aide à vous échapper et à vous désinscrire la chaîne JavaScript lorsque vous souhaitez sortir le JavaScript directement non interprété par le navigateur.



Résultat:
JavaScript Escape Unescape Online Converter Tools

Qu'est-ce que l'échappement/la suppression d'échappement JavaScript ?

  • Échappement : Convertit les caractères spéciaux ou non-ASCII d'une chaîne en séquence d'échappement hexadécimale.

  • Suppression d'échappement : Inverse le processus d'échappement, restaurant les caractères d'origine des séquences hexadécimales.


Pourquoi utiliser l'échappement/la suppression d'échappement JavaScript ?

  • Pour représenter des caractères de manière sécurisée, sans perturber les scripts ni la transmission de données.

  • Pour encoder des chaînes contenant des caractères spéciaux ou Unicode.

  • Pour préserver l'intégrité des données lors de leur transmission entre systèmes ou composants.


Comment utiliser les fonctions d'échappement/d'annulation d'échappement JavaScript ?

  • JavaScript fournit les fonctions escape() et unescape() (désormais obsolètes).

  • Le JavaScript moderne utilise :

    • encodeURIComponent() / decodeURIComponent()

    • encodeURI() / decodeURI()

  • Ces fonctions sont plus fiables et mieux adaptées au développement web.


Quand utiliser les fonctions d'échappement/d'annulation d'échappement JavaScript ?

  • Lors de l'encodage de paramètres de requête ou de parties d'une requête URL.

  • Lors de la transmission de chaînes via des API Web ou des attributs HTML.

  • Lors de la conservation de caractères spéciaux dans les données sérialisées ou transmises.

  • Lors du décodage de données reçues ou stockées précédemment échappées.